I'm looking at the Natwest 3.51% ISA for this years investment, I want to put the full £3600 in straight away.
I have ISA's with the full £3600 for previous year with HSBC, Natwest and Abbey. Am I able to transfer the full balance from each of these ISA's into a single ISA? I have found the Natwest transfer form which suggests I can only transfer a single ISA. Would I be correct in thinking that i'm limited to just bringing 1 of my previous years ISA into the new one?
